**Q: Dedupe ate my alert — how do I force it through?**

Happens. Quillhorn's deduplicator groups alerts by fingerprint for 15 minutes, so a genuinely new incident can get swallowed. Flip the bypass toggle in the Quillhorn admin panel and re-fire the alert. The bypass prompt will ask for the on-call recovery passphrase, which is the following.

unlock words, bawef-kahap: sorax-sorir-quenys-aldok

## Changelog — Brindlewood Pooler v2.9.0

Renamed setting: DB_POOL_PASS is now BRINDLE_POOL_SECRET to align with our prefix convention discussed at last week's sync. The old name is accepted until v3.0 but emits a deprecation warning in logs, which Ops has asked us to monitor. Migration: edit your environment file, remove the old key, and add the renamed one. Pool sizing keys are unchanged. The new key and its value belong on the following line.

vault entry, kawef-tajeg: LEDGER_TOKEN5=5ec3b

**Q: What do I need to restore the ParityPerch rate-checker after a failed deploy?**

ParityPerch scrapes nightly rates for the Gullwing hotel group and flags mismatches against the contracted floor. State lives in a single snapshot file; if it's corrupted, rerun the bootstrap job, which rebuilds it in about an hour. The bootstrap job will prompt for the recovery passphrase below.

strongbox words: druvan-lamys-eliius-jorax-istox-soreth-ulays-gilix-ralix-oliiel-norwyn-casvan-praius